<h3>DNA in the hair?</h3>

In the case of hair, researchers can rely on these two types of DNA (nuclear and mitochondrial). However, according to the Easy-DNA Laboratory, a hair that is cut, unfortunately, does not contain any valid DNA nucleus. However, when the hair still contains the hair bulb (hair root) it is possible to extract the nuclear DNA, because in that region we have thousands of hair forming cells (keratinocytes).
